Microservices Architecture and its Benefits

In recent years, microservices architecture has become a buzzword in the software development industry. But what exactly are microservices, and how can they benefit your business? In this article, we’ll answer those questions and provide a comprehensive overview of microservices.

What are Microservices?

Microservices are an architectural approach to building software applications that are composed of small, independent, and loosely-coupled services. These services are designed to perform specific business functions and communicate with each other through lightweight protocols like HTTP or messaging protocols like AMQP.

The idea behind microservices is to break down monolithic applications into smaller, more manageable pieces that can be developed, deployed, and scaled independently.

This approach makes it easier to build and maintain complex applications and allows developers to focus on specific areas of expertise.

Benefits of Microservices

1. Scalability: Microservices allow applications to be scaled horizontally by adding more instances of a specific service when needed. This makes it easier to handle increased traffic and ensures that the application remains available and responsive.

2. Flexibility: With microservices, it is easier to add new features or change existing ones without disrupting the entire application. Each service can be developed, tested, and deployed independently, allowing for greater flexibility in the development process.

3. Resilience: Microservices are designed to be fault-tolerant and resilient. If one service fails, the rest of the application can continue to function, ensuring that the user experience is not affected.

4. Faster Time-to-Market: Microservices allow developers to work in parallel on different services, speeding up the development process and reducing time-to-market for new features and applications.

5. Technology Diversity: Each microservice can be developed using different programming languages, frameworks, and databases, allowing for greater technology diversity within the application.
